I did a quick internet search for Belsnickle.
Was he mean to the kids or kind like Santa?
The Pennsylvania Lutheran tradition states that Belsnicklers would show up on Christmas Eve with a switch.
They would switch the kids that were naughty and throw a treat on the floor for the children who were good.
If the child tried to grab for the sweet,  they would get a swat with the switch.
They didn't wear beautiful robes, but rags and fur. 
This messed up tradition came from  Germany.
